Möchten Sie erfahren, wie Sie eine WordPress-Installation unter Ubuntu Linux durchführen? In diesem Tutorial zeigen wir Ihnen, wie Sie das WordPress CMS auf einem Computer installieren und konfigurieren, auf dem Ubuntu Linux Version 17 läuft.

Hardwareliste:

Im folgenden Abschnitt wird die Liste der zum Erstellen dieses WordPress-Lernprogramms verwendeten Geräte aufgeführt.

Jedes oben aufgeführte Stück Hardware kann auf der Amazon Website gefunden werden.

WordPress Playlist:

Auf dieser Seite bieten wir einen schnellen Zugriff auf eine Liste von Videos im Zusammenhang mit der WordPress-Installation.

Vergiss nicht, unseren YouTube-Kanal zu abonnieren FKIT.

WordPress Tutorial:

Auf dieser Seite bieten wir einen schnellen Zugriff auf eine Liste von Tutorials zur WordPress-Installation.

Tutorial - NTP unter Ubuntu Linux

Zuerst werden wir das System so konfigurieren, dass das korrekte Datum und die korrekte Uhrzeit mit NTP verwendet werden.

Verwenden Sie auf der Linux-Konsole die folgenden Befehle, um die richtige Zeitzone festzulegen.

# dpkg-reconfigure tzdata

Installieren Sie das Ntpdate-Paket, und legen Sie das richtige Datum und die richtige Uhrzeit sofort fest.

# apt-get update
# apt-get install ntpdate
# ntpdate pool.ntp.br

Der Ntpdate-Befehl wurde verwendet, um das richtige Datum und die richtige Uhrzeit mithilfe des Servers: pool.ntp.br festzulegen

Lassen Sie uns den NTP-Dienst installieren.

# apt-get install ntp

NTP ist der Dienst, der unseren Server auf dem neuesten Stand hält.

Verwenden Sie das Befehlsdatum, um das auf Ihrem Ubuntu Linux konfigurierte Datum und die Uhrzeit zu überprüfen.

# date

Wenn das System das korrekte Datum und die korrekte Uhrzeit anzeigt, bedeutet dies, dass Sie alle Schritte korrekt ausgeführt haben.

Tutorial - MariaDB unter Ubuntu Linux

Jetzt können wir mit der Installation des Datenbankdienstes fortfahren.

Verwenden Sie auf der Linux-Konsole die folgenden Befehle, um die erforderlichen Pakete zu installieren.

# apt-get update
# apt-get install software-properties-common
# apt-key adv --recv-keys --keyserver hkp://keyserver.ubuntu.com:80 0xF1656F24C74CD1D8
# add-apt-repository 'deb [arch=amd64,i386] http://nyc2.mirrors.digitalocean.com/mariadb/repo/10.2/ubuntu artful main'
# apt-get update
# apt-get install mariadb-server mariadb-client

Der Installationsassistent wird Sie nach einem Passwort für den Benutzer root fragen.

Verwenden Sie nach Abschluss der Installation den folgenden Befehl, um auf den MariaDB-Datenbankserver zuzugreifen.

Um auf den Datenbankserver zuzugreifen, geben Sie das Passwort ein, das im Installationsassistenten für den MariaDB-Server festgelegt wurde.

# mysql -u root -p

Verwenden Sie den folgenden SQL-Befehl, um eine Datenbank namens WordPress zu erstellen.

CREATE DATABASE wordpress CHARACTER SET UTF8 COLLATE UTF8_BIN;

Verwenden Sie den folgenden SQL-Befehl, um einen Datenbankbenutzer namens WordPress zu erstellen.

CREATE USER 'wordpress'@'%' IDENTIFIED BY 'kamisama123';

Geben Sie dem SQL-Benutzer namens wordpress die Berechtigung für die Datenbank namens wordpress.

GRANT ALL PRIVILEGES ON wordpress.* TO 'wordpress'@'%';
quit;

Tutorial - Apache unter Linux installieren

Jetzt müssen wir den Apache-Webserver und die gesamte erforderliche Software installieren.

Verwenden Sie auf der Linux-Konsole die folgenden Befehle, um die erforderlichen Pakete zu installieren.

# apt-get install apache2 php7.0 php7.0-mysql libapache2-mod-php7.0
# service apache2 stop
# service apache2 start
# service apache2 status

Jetzt sollten Sie den Speicherort der php.ini-Datei auf Ihrem System finden.

Nach dem Finden müssen Sie die php.ini-Datei bearbeiten.

# updatedb
# locate php.ini
# vi /etc/php/7.0/apache2/php.ini

Beachten Sie, dass Ihre PHP-Version und der Speicherort der Datei möglicherweise nicht identisch sind.

Hier ist die Originaldatei, vor unserer Konfiguration.

file_uploads = On
max_execution_time = 30
memory_limit = 128M
post_max_size = 8M
max_input_time = 60
; max_input_vars = 1000

Hier ist die neue Datei mit unserer Konfiguration.

file_uploads = On
max_execution_time = 300
memory_limit = 256M
post_max_size = 32M
max_input_time = 60
max_input_vars = 4440

Sie sollten Apache auch manuell neu starten und den Dienststatus überprüfen.

# service apache2 stop
# service apache2 start
# service apache2 status

Hier sehen Sie ein Beispiel für die APache-Service-Statusausgabe.

● apache2.service - LSB: Apache2 web server
Loaded: loaded (/etc/init.d/apache2; bad; vendor preset: enabled)
Drop-In: /lib/systemd/system/apache2.service.d
└─apache2-systemd.conf
Active: active (running) since Mon 2018-04-23 00:02:09 -03; 1min 4s ago

Tutorial - WordPress-Installation auf Ubuntu

Jetzt müssen wir das WordPress CMS unter Ubuntu Linux installieren.

Verwenden Sie auf der Linux-Konsole die folgenden Befehle, um das WordPress-Paket herunterzuladen.

# mkdir /downloads
# cd /downloads
# wget https://wordpress.org/latest.tar.gz
# tar -zxvf latest.tar.gz
# ls
latest.tar.gz wordpress

Verschieben Sie alle WordPress-Dateien in das Stammverzeichnis Ihrer Apache-Installation.

Legen Sie die korrekte Dateiberechtigung für alle verschobenen Dateien fest.

# mkdir /var/www/html/wordpress
# mv wordpress/* /var/www/html/wordpress
# chown www-data.www-data /var/www/html/wordpress/* -R

Bearbeiten Sie die WordPress-Konfigurationsdatei.

# cd /var/www/html/wordpress
# mv wp-config-sample.php wp-config.php
# vi wp-config.php

Hier ist die Originaldatei, vor unserer Konfiguration.

define('DB_NAME', 'database_name_here');
define('DB_USER', 'username_here');
define('DB_PASSWORD', 'password_here');
define('DB_HOST', 'localhost');
define('DB_CHARSET', 'utf8');
define('DB_COLLATE', '');

Hier ist die neue Datei mit unserer Konfiguration.

define('DB_NAME', 'wordpress');
define('DB_USER', 'wordpress');
define('DB_PASSWORD', 'kamisama123');
define('DB_HOST', 'localhost');
define('DB_CHARSET', 'utf8');
define('DB_COLLATE', '');

Öffnen Sie Ihren Browser und geben Sie die IP-Adresse Ihres Web-Servers plus / wordpress ein.

In unserem Beispiel wurde die folgende URL im Browser eingegeben:

• http://35.162.85.57/wordpress

Die WordPress-Web-Installationsoberfläche sollte angezeigt werden.

Auf dem nächsten Bildschirm müssen Sie folgende Informationen eingeben:

• Ihr Website-Name.
• Ihr Administrator-Benutzername.
• Ihr Administrator-Passwort.
• Ihr Administrator-E-Mail-Konto.

Nachdem Sie die gewünschten Informationen eingegeben haben, klicken Sie auf die Schaltfläche WordPress installieren.

Auf dem nächsten Bildschirm erhalten Sie die Bestätigung Ihrer WordPress-Installation.

Klicken Sie auf die Schaltfläche Anmelden, um zum offiziellen Anmeldebildschirm zu gelangen.

Auf dem Anmeldebildschirm müssen Sie den Administrator-Account und das Passwort eingeben.

Nach erfolgreicher Anmeldung werden Sie zum WordPress Dashboard weitergeleitet.

Herzlichen Glückwunsch, Sie haben WordPress unter Ubuntu Linux installiert.